[MIPS] RFA: Use new rtl iterators in mips_need_noat_wrapper_p


This is part of a series to remove uses of for_each_rtx from the ports.

Tested by making sure there were no code changes for gcc.dg, gcc.c-torture
and g++.dg for mips64-elf.  OK to install?

Thanks,
Richard


gcc/
	* config/mips/mips.c (mips_at_reg_p): Delete.
	(mips_need_noat_wrapper_p): Use FOR_EACH_SUBRTX.

Index: gcc/config/mips/mips.c
===================================================================
--- gcc/config/mips/mips.c	2014-10-25 09:51:21.912852052 +0100
+++ gcc/config/mips/mips.c	2014-10-25 09:51:22.291855430 +0100
@@ -17528,26 +17528,20 @@ mips_epilogue_uses (unsigned int regno)
   return false;
 }
 
-/* A for_each_rtx callback.  Stop the search if *X is an AT register.  */
-
-static int
-mips_at_reg_p (rtx *x, void *data ATTRIBUTE_UNUSED)
-{
-  return REG_P (*x) && REGNO (*x) == AT_REGNUM;
-}
-
 /* Return true if INSN needs to be wrapped in ".set noat".
    INSN has NOPERANDS operands, stored in OPVEC.  */
 
 static bool
 mips_need_noat_wrapper_p (rtx_insn *insn, rtx *opvec, int noperands)
 {
-  int i;
-
   if (recog_memoized (insn) >= 0)
-    for (i = 0; i < noperands; i++)
-      if (for_each_rtx (&opvec[i], mips_at_reg_p, NULL))
-	return true;
+    {
+      subrtx_iterator::array_type array;
+      for (int i = 0; i < noperands; i++)
+	FOR_EACH_SUBRTX (iter, array, opvec[i], NONCONST)
+	  if (REG_P (*iter) && REGNO (*iter) == AT_REGNUM)
+	    return true;
+    }
   return false;
 }
